Top 42 Ruin Quotes in 2020

By: Quotes Guru | Last Updated: June 20, 2020

“Drugs ruin peoples lives, break up families and have disastrous effects on our communities.”

― Adam Rickitt

“What is a democrat? One who believes that the republicans have ruined the country. What is a republican? One who believes that the democrats would ruin the country.”

― Ambrose Bierce

“Reality continues to ruin my life.”

― Bill Watterson

“Fear is one thing that can ruin everything. It’s the greatest problem.”

― Boman Irani

“Paperwork will ruin any military force.”

― Chesty Puller

“You have undertaken to cheat me. I won’t sue you, for the law is too slow. I’ll ruin you.”

― Cornelius Vanderbilt

“I used to do drugs, but don’t tell anyone or it will ruin my image.”

― Courtney Love

“I’m not on a slander campaign to ruin Jon Jones publicly. That’s not what I set out to do.”

― Daniel Cormier

“I do not let a bad score ruin my enjoyment for golf.”

― Darrell Royal

“The planet Mars – crimson and bright, filling our telescopes with vague intimations of almost-familiar landforms – has long formed a celestial tabula rasa on which we have inscribed our planetological theories, utopian fantasies, and fears of alien invasion or ecological ruin.”

― David Grinspoon

“What is a ruin but time easing itself of endurance?”

― Djuna Barnes

“No nation ever yet found any inconvenience from too close an inspection into the conduct of its officers, but many have been brought to ruin and reduced to slavery by suffering gradual impositions and abuses.”

― Edward Livingston

“The pattern of the prodigal is: rebellion, ruin, repentance, reconciliation, restoration.”

― Edwin Louis Cole

“Freedom in a commons brings ruin to all.”

― Garrett Hardin

“Any ICO going forward that doesn’t use a ‘Ticketmaster-style’ queueing engine is clearly trying to ruin the ecosystem.”

― Gil Penchina

“I frequently meet ex-pupils who seem to think I didn’t totally ruin their educations, so that’s something.”

― Greg Davies

“I have always been interested in the concept of ruin.”

― Greg Kinnear

“Do not gain basely; base gain is equal to ruin.”

― Hesiod

“If one has not influence to stem the torrent of popular delusion he is reduced to the melancholy part of a spectator in the midst of the ruin.”

― James L. Petigru

“It’s so rare when marketing and press doesn’t ruin your movie.”

― Jeff Baena

“I hesitated before buying a Kindle. I wasn’t worried that the digital reader would ruin literature as we know it. Rather, my concern centered on using an electronic device in the bathtub.”

― Jen Lancaster

“Ignorance and inconsideration are the two great causes of the ruin of mankind.”

― John Tillotson

“Fatherhood is great because you can ruin someone from scratch.”

― Jon Stewart

“You cannot cover a ruin with a page of ‘Pravda.’”

― Joseph Brodsky

“I personally hate psychiatrists. When I was a kid, I saw quite a few of them, and they ruin everything.”

― Kane

“I’m not gonna ruin my reputation with the blacks no more.”

― Lisa Lampanelli

“I often obsess so much about things that I can’t get done, that I ruin other things.”

― Marilyn Manson

“Nations whose nationalism is destroyed are subject to ruin.”

― Muammar al-Gaddafi

“Success tempts many to their ruin.”

― Phaedrus

“I don’t want to bother them and ruin the party they are preparing so carefully at La Scala.”

― Riccardo Muti

“I’ve done my part to ‘ruin’ Austin.”

― Richard Linklater

“Twitter… can ruin your life.”

― Rita Ora

“Movies can’t ruin books. They can only ruin movies.”

― S. E. Hinton

“The tribal system from which the Celt never freed himself entirely was the curse of the Celtic race, predooming it to ruin.”

― Sabine Baring-Gould

“It takes one second to ruin a woman’s life.”

― Sharmeen Obaid-Chinoy

“Yeltsin was admirable but flawed, noble but tainted, but in his own negligent grandeur, he undermined his own real achievements – and accelerated their ruin.”

― Simon Sebag Montefiore

“Candor and generosity, unless tempered by due moderation, leads to ruin.”

― Tacitus

“So a failed movie is not going to ruin my career.”

― Vincent D’Onofrio

“What each man feared would happen to himself, did not trouble him when he saw that it would ruin another.”

― Virgil

“There is no sure-fire way to get rich quickly. In fact, the pursuit of that usually leads to ruin.”

― Whitney Tilson

“Worm or beetle – drought or tempest – on a farmer’s land may fall, Each is loaded full o’ ruin, but a mortgage beats ’em all.”

― Will Carleton

“The slightest thing can ruin a scene, but you must be willing to take chances.”

― William Wyler
